diff mbox

[1/1] net: e1000: do not use uninitalized variable.

Message ID 1469957458-494-1-git-send-email-xypron.glpk@gmx.de
State Rejected, archived
Delegated to: David Miller
Headers show

Commit Message

Heinrich Schuchardt July 31, 2016, 9:30 a.m. UTC
phy_data has to be set to zero to avoid undefined
behavior.

Signed-off-by: Heinrich Schuchardt <xypron.glpk@gmx.de>
---
 drivers/net/ethernet/intel/e1000/e1000_hw.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
diff mbox

Patch

diff --git a/drivers/net/ethernet/intel/e1000/e1000_hw.c b/drivers/net/ethernet/intel/e1000/e1000_hw.c
index 8172cf0..456bb07 100644
--- a/drivers/net/ethernet/intel/e1000/e1000_hw.c
+++ b/drivers/net/ethernet/intel/e1000/e1000_hw.c
@@ -5390,7 +5390,7 @@  static s32 e1000_set_phy_mode(struct e1000_hw *hw)
 static s32 e1000_set_d3_lplu_state(struct e1000_hw *hw, bool active)
 {
 	s32 ret_val;
-	u16 phy_data;
+	u16 phy_data = 0;
 
 	if (hw->phy_type != e1000_phy_igp)
 		return E1000_SUCCESS;